
The basic strategy teaser options for Week 16 of the NFL season are quite simple, because there are only two games on the board. Carolina takes its undefeated record into Atlanta to face a division rival, while Detroit will host San Francisco in a matchup with draft implications on the line and nothing more. Basic strategy teasers are two-team, six-point wagers that use favorites of 7.5 to 8.5 points and underdogs of 1.5 to 2.5 points. The bet uses the power of three and seven, the most common margin of victory in the NFL, to anchor those specific spread by a touchdown or field goal.
Let's take a closer look at the two basic strategy teaser games heading into Week 16 and figure out if there is any value betting a teaser this weekend.
Carolina Panthers at Atlanta Falcons
Spread: Panthers -7.5
Six-point teaser: Panthers -1.5
Carolina is coming off a 38-point blowout over the Falcons during Week 14, but the team nearly lost its first game last Sunday against the New York Giants. Most people keep expecting the Panthers to drop a game, but with two matchups against sub-.500 teams left on the schedule, completing the perfect season is within reach. One key to Carolina's excellent season has been the team's light schedule over the course of the year, and that is not to take anything away because they are winning.
Atlanta is sitting on a 7-7 record and has shown a few signs of life over the season. That of course isn't enough to predict a win here, but the Falcons can move the ball and are ranked ninth in total yards and seventh in pass yards gained. Division matchups are typically close games, so taking the 7.5 points could be a great option, but do not expect Atlanta to cover the 1.5. Prognosis: Carolina continues to hear whispers about being overrated, so they will certainly chase a perfect 16-0 mark. Expect a win from the Panthers here.
Detroit Lions vs San Francisco 49ers
Spread: Lions -7.5
Six-point teaser: Lions -1.5
This is just a meaningless game between two sub-par teams that will each probably crack the double-digit loss mark this season. The rest of the NFL world might ignore this matchup, yet for bettors there is valuing throwing the Lions into a basic strategy teaser. San Francisco is currently sitting on a 6-8 ATS mark as an underdog and it loses those games by an average of 9.8 points. Line wise, the 49ers receive seven points per game as an underdog and still struggle to cover those matchups. The Lions, on the other hand, are not much better, as they are ranked 20th in both total yards gained and points scored, while also ranking 31st in rushing yards.
Detroit is at home, still has talent all around the field and has every reason to cover this game-maybe not the original spread, but certainly the new, lower number. Basic strategy teasers have been on fire over the last few weeks with a 16-3 mark, so even though the Lions can be shaky, it doesn't hurt to ride a hot trend. Prognosis: Detroit is never a great option to wager on, but they are playing San Francisco. Tease the number down and give up the 1.5 points.
